History
File:Gray-Nicolls bespoke cricket bat stand, Headingley Stadium during the second day of the England-Sri Lanka test (21st April 2014).jpg|thumb|A Gray-Nicolls stand at Headingley Cricket GroundHeadingley Cricket GroundThe Gray company was founded as H.J. Gray and Sons by H.J. Gray in 1855. This company later began manufacturing cricket bats for leading Cambridge University cricketers such as Ranjitsinjhi and the then Prince of Wales and remained a family business. L.J. Nicolls started manufacturing cricket bats in 1876.These two manufacturers merged in the early 1940s and thus Gray-Nicolls was formed. After World War II, famous cricket stars such as England Captain Wally Hammond and Australian all-rounder Keith Miller started to use Gray-Nicolls bats.WEB,weblink Gear Review: Gray-Nicolls Powerbow & Prestige Bats, May 1, 2018, Wisden, WEB,weblink 160 Not Out.
